Why Protein Matters for Muscle
Muscle growth doesn’t happen without protein. Every time you work out or go about your daily life, your muscles go through wear and tear. Protein helps repair and rebuild those tissues through a process called muscle protein synthesis (MPS).
Think of MPS as your body’s internal construction crew—it turns the amino acids from protein into new muscle fibers. It’s also crucial for maintaining lean mass, adapting to workouts, healing from injuries, and fighting muscle loss as we age.
“Muscle protein synthesis supports lean body mass, exercise adaptation, injury recovery, and helps prevent age-related muscle loss.”
– Jessica G. Anderson, MS, RDN
How Much Protein Do You Actually Need?
Your ideal protein intake depends on several factors like age, activity level, and fitness goals. Here’s a quick guide:
General Adults (18+):
Minimum of 0.8 grams per kilogram (or ~0.36 grams per pound) of bodyweight per day. This supports basic health—not necessarily muscle growth.Older Adults (65+):
Aim for 1.0–1.2 g/kg, which equals about 0.45–0.55 grams per pound of bodyweight per day to help prevent age-related muscle loss.Athletes or Active Individuals:
You’ll need more—1.4–2.0 g/kg, or about 0.64–0.91 grams per pound of bodyweight per day to support recovery and muscle building.
Animal vs. Plant Protein: What’s Better for Muscle Growth?
Animal proteins (like meat, eggs, dairy, fish, whey, and casein) have the edge when it comes to building muscle. They’re called complete proteins, meaning they contain all nine essential amino acids your body can’t make on its own. They’re also naturally high in leucine, a key amino acid that drives MPS.
Plant proteins (like beans, lentils, nuts, oats, and rice), on the other hand, are mostly incomplete, meaning they’re missing one or more essential amino acids. They’re also lower in leucine, which may reduce their effectiveness for muscle building—unless you’re strategic.
“Plant proteins can still support muscle growth, but they usually require larger doses or combinations to match animal protein.”
– Stuart M. Phillips, PhD
Can You Build Muscle with Plant Protein?
Absolutely—but it takes a little more planning.
Some plant foods are complete proteins, like:
Soy products
Quinoa
Chia seeds
Hemp seeds
You can also create complete proteins by combining plant sources—like rice and beans, or hummus and whole wheat bread. Research shows that well-formulated plant-based blends can promote similar muscle growth to whey protein.
“A diet high in incomplete proteins may slow muscle growth unless foods are combined to create a complete amino acid profile.”
– Jessica G. Anderson, MS, RDN
Tips for Plant-Based Eaters:
Combine different plant protein sources throughout the day
Focus on eating more complete plant proteins
Set a slightly higher protein goal to make up for lower bioavailability
The Takeaway
When it comes to building and maintaining muscle, total protein intake matters more than the source. But quality still counts—especially if you’re older, highly active, or following a vegan or vegetarian diet.
Aim to include complete proteins whenever possible, or combine plant sources to fill in the gaps. Spread your intake throughout the day, and consider working with a registered dietitian to fine-tune your plan for your specific goals.
